🏆 The jury selects Lenser i-Plate from Thurne Teknik AB as the winner of the Swedish Technology Award 2024.

Motivation:
“Lenser i-Plate is a product that enables improvements in the industry’s crucial filtration steps. Real-time information allows direct control of quality and process. The sensor can be integrated into existing filters, offering the opportunity to upgrade to a higher degree of automation. Additionally, the sensor measures during filter cleaning, ensuring it is cleaned to the exact required level. Lenser i-Plate is an elegant and smart solution that increases productivity through precise quality and reduced resource consumption.”

🏅 The jury gives an honorable mention to TiQAM from Tricylon Robotics AB.
Motivation:
“TiQAM is a product for real-time quality control of machining processes. Established acoustic listening technology is combined with G-code. The information is used to detect anomalies. The product can be installed in existing machines and is considered to have great commercial potential. TiQAM is based on Swedish research.”
